2015-04-05 127 views
-1

我有一个矩阵,它有多个列M和rows = X*(2*L/M),我想连接它的行以形成另一个大小为(X,2*L)的矩阵。这意味着,我需要每一个2*L/M行矩阵的和将它们连接起来到新矩阵的一行,例如将矩阵的多行连接到另一个矩阵

A= 
[12345;67890;12345;67890] 

B= 
[1234567890;1234567890] 
+1

我不太理解你的例子。你是否想拼凑多个数字形成一个单一的数字? 'A'或'B'是否包含浮点数?如果我们有'A = [1.23 3.45; 4.56 7.89]'?在你正在寻找的连接之后'B'中的结果是什么?你的第一个例子不足以确定我们需要做什么并且过于简化。请提供一个或多个例子......最好是那些更加复杂的例子,这些例子真正证明你真的在做什么。 – rayryeng 2015-04-06 03:40:39

+0

它应该可能是'A = [1 2 3 4 5 ...]'? – Daniel 2015-04-06 10:10:14

+1

@articuno:请不要以这种方式编辑问题,您不知道更改的示例是否与QA意图相符。 – Daniel 2015-04-06 11:06:36

回答

0

我认为这将与工作

B = reshape(A',2*L,X)';

相关问题